Output e1965675ed9abc7d08a7684b6c87f64fa569b77d9c06805da2b309d861190e02:1

value
307613228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2374a7b7f9f9a74c1d34fe262c25fcfc835aa26b OP_EQUAL
address
34vVKbk19Y4VJVAiW8e2iBFTfWCAArRprv
transaction
e1965675ed9abc7d08a7684b6c87f64fa569b77d9c06805da2b309d861190e02
spent
true